Post photographer shot in the head with rubber bullet in LA anti-ICE riots — and he caught the terrifying moment on camera
nypost.com ^ | June 9, 2025 | David Propper

Posted on 06/10/2025 6:24:52 AM PDT by V_TWIN

Harrowing footage captured the moment California police shot a New York Post photographer in the head with a rubber bullet during Los Angeles’ violent protest Sunday evening.

Toby Canham, who was on assignment for The Post and standing just off the 101 Freeway at an elevated level, was filming video of the chaos between cops and rioters when a California Highway Patrol (CHP) officer suddenly turned his weapon toward him and fired from about 100 yards away.

Canham, 59, who was wearing his press pass, was struck in the forehead and quickly fell to the ground, according to the disturbing footage he captured.

“F–k, f–k, I just got shot in the head!” the dad of two can be heard screaming from behind the camera.
